WebApr 3, 2024 · Yes, the CARES Act forbearance qualifies as a “short-term repayment forbearance program” under Regulation X. The mortgage servicing rules already include an exception from certain loss mitigation procedural requirements for short-term payment forbearance programs, such as the CARES Act forbearance.
